Located in Stateline, Nevada, a small community of fewer than 1,000 residents on the southeastern shores of Lake Tahoe, is a spacious modern cabin that's the ideal winter getaway destination. If an open concept, large windows, privacy, and just two miles from the area's ski lifts pique your interest, then this is the cabin for you!

Now, this is by no means a typical cabin. Instead of rustic, it's modern and luxurious with plenty of space to accommodate up to eight guests. In fact, there are four bedrooms and six beds to make sleeping arrangements easy to figure out with your group.

What I love about this cabin is the open-concept living space. With two large leather sofas, a basket of blankets, and a fireplace, you'll feel all warm and cozy on a cold, snowy day. The well-stocked gourmet kitchen off the living room has bar seating at the island, three coffee makers, stainless steel appliances, and all the cookware you need. Additionally, a BBQ is provided as well.

Downstairs is where you'll find a game room, a great hangout space, especially for kids. There's a 70-inch TV, a foosball table, a karaoke machine, and a Nintendo Wii that will make a snow day so much fun when you just want to stay indoors. There's even a wet bar for the adults.

Head outside, and you'll discover one large deck with seating and a fire pit table, perfect for a night under the stars. The spiral staircase off of this deck leads to a rooftop deck for stargazing.

And then there's the hot tub. Go for a winter hike or ski during the day and come back here for a soak in the evening under the stars. Doesn't that sound lovely?
